
Adite launches Otheo, a further development of the Adite Intel platform, which cuts licence costs and eliminates licence overspending.
Norwegian businesses spend millions every year on unnecessary licences and unused SaaS subscriptions. Now Otheo, a powerful, Norwegian-developed SaaS Management Platform (SMP), is taking on the battle against licence overspending - delivering average savings of as much as 35 %.
Behind Otheo is Adite, an independent Norwegian consultancy established in 2014. For a number of years, the company has helped medium-sized and large organisations reduce IT, telecom and licensing costs through market insight, negotiation expertise and technology.
With Otheo, Adite is now taking the next step - from consultancy to full automation.

Gartner's latest survey shows the importance of better control in this landscape, and a growing need:
By 2027, organisations that do not achieve centralised visibility and coordination of SaaS lifecycles will spend at least 25 % more on SaaS due to unused entitlements and unnecessary, overlapping tools. (The 2025 Gartner® Magic Quadrant™ for SaaS Management Platforms)
Otheo monitors, analyses and manages all software licences in the business - across vendors and platforms.
The solution detects unused licenses, double payments and unnecessary subscriptions and provides specific recommendations for optimisation.
The intuitive platform is built for Nordic and European businesses, taking full account of local regulatory and security requirements.

According to Gartner, over the next few years, organisations will increasingly understand the benefits of adopting SMPs:
"By 2027, over 50 % of organisations will centralise the management of SaaS applications using an SMP, up from less than 10 % in 2024." (The 2025 Gartner® Magic Quadrant™ for SaaS Management Platforms)
Otheo is a further development of Adite Intel - a solution that has already been used by several Norwegian organisations.
With a new name, new architecture and expanded functionality, Otheo is now ready to meet the needs of a rapidly growing global market.
